  • Abstract
    High-numerical-aperture (NA) lenses of 1.5 and 0.85 NAs were applied to the optical disk systems. The areal recording densities of 45 and 16.5 Gbit/in./sup 2/, achieved with an InGaN semiconductor laser, predict future optical storage systems.
